Pleroma is an OStatus-compatible social networking server written in Elixir, compatible with GNU Social and Mastodon. It is high-performance and can run on small devices like a Raspberry Pi.
+For clients it supports both the GNU Social API with Qvitter extensions and the Mastodon client API.
+
+Mobile clients that are known to work:
+
+* Twidere
+* Tusky
+* Pawoo (Android)
+* Subway Tooter
